[−] List of all items
Structs
- hw::board::red_v::digital::ModeOp
- hw::board::red_v::digital::ReadOp
- hw::board::red_v::digital::WriteOp
- hw::board::red_v::io::Serial
- hw::board::teensy_common::digital::ModeOp
- hw::board::teensy_common::digital::ReadOp
- hw::board::teensy_common::digital::WriteOp
- hw::board::teensy_common::io::Serial
- hw::mcu::kinetis::Mk20Dx128
- hw::mcu::kinetis::Mk20Dx256
- hw::mcu::kinetis::Mk64Fx512
- hw::mcu::kinetis::Mk66Fx1M0
- hw::mcu::kinetis::Mkl26Z64
- hw::mcu::kinetis::peripheral::mcg::Fbe
- hw::mcu::kinetis::peripheral::mcg::Fei
- hw::mcu::kinetis::peripheral::mcg::Mcg
- hw::mcu::kinetis::peripheral::mcg::Pbe
- hw::mcu::kinetis::peripheral::mcg::Pee
- hw::mcu::kinetis::peripheral::osc::Osc
- hw::mcu::kinetis::peripheral::osc::OscToken
- hw::mcu::kinetis::peripheral::port::Gpio
- hw::mcu::kinetis::peripheral::port::Pin
- hw::mcu::kinetis::peripheral::port::Port
- hw::mcu::kinetis::peripheral::port::UartRx
- hw::mcu::kinetis::peripheral::port::UartTx
- hw::mcu::kinetis::peripheral::sim::Gate
- hw::mcu::kinetis::peripheral::sim::Sim
- hw::mcu::kinetis::peripheral::smc::Smc
- hw::mcu::kinetis::peripheral::systick::SysTick
- hw::mcu::kinetis::peripheral::uart::Uart
- hw::mcu::kinetis::peripheral::wdog::Watchdog
- hw::mcu::sifive::Fe310G002
- hw::mcu::sifive::peripheral::gpio::Gpio
- hw::mcu::sifive::peripheral::gpio::GpioPin
- hw::mcu::sifive::peripheral::gpio::Pin
- hw::mcu::sifive::peripheral::gpio::UartRx
- hw::mcu::sifive::peripheral::gpio::UartTx
- hw::mcu::sifive::peripheral::plic::Plic
- hw::mcu::sifive::peripheral::prci::Prci
- hw::mcu::sifive::peripheral::spi::Spi
- hw::mcu::sifive::peripheral::uart::Uart
- sync::Flag
- sync::Mutex
- sync::MutexGuard
- sync::Once
- sync::Value
- task::Executor
- task::WakerSet
Enums
- digital::PinMode
- digital::Pull
- hw::board::red_v::SetClockError
- hw::board::red_v::io::SerialError
- hw::board::teensy_common::SetClockError
- hw::board::teensy_common::io::SerialError
- hw::mcu::kinetis::peripheral::mcg::Clock
- hw::mcu::kinetis::peripheral::mcg::Error
- hw::mcu::kinetis::peripheral::mcg::OscRange
- hw::mcu::kinetis::peripheral::osc::Error
- hw::mcu::kinetis::peripheral::sim::PeripheralClockSource
- hw::mcu::kinetis::peripheral::sim::UartClockSource
- hw::mcu::kinetis::peripheral::sim::UsbClockSource
- io::LineError
Traits
- hw::board::red_v::digital::PinOp
- hw::board::teensy_common::digital::PinOp
- hw::mcu::kinetis::peripheral::sim::Peripheral
- hw::mcu::kinetis::peripheral::uart::Fifo
- hw::mcu::kinetis::peripheral::uart::UartRx
- hw::mcu::kinetis::peripheral::uart::UartTx
- hw::mcu::sifive::peripheral::uart::UartRx
- hw::mcu::sifive::peripheral::uart::UartTx
- io::Read
- io::ReadExt
- io::Serial
- io::Write
- io::WriteExt
Attribute Macros
Functions
- digital::digital_read
- digital::digital_write
- digital::pin_mode
- hw::board::red_v::digital::digital_read
- hw::board::red_v::digital::digital_write
- hw::board::red_v::digital::gpio
- hw::board::red_v::digital::pin_mode
- hw::board::red_v::digital::pin_op
- hw::board::red_v::early_trap
- hw::board::red_v::init
- hw::board::red_v::io::pc_serial
- hw::board::red_v::io::serial_1
- hw::board::red_v::io::serial_1_intr
- hw::board::red_v::io::serial_2
- hw::board::red_v::io::serial_2_intr
- hw::board::red_v::reset
- hw::board::red_v::set_clock
- hw::board::red_v::start
- hw::board::red_v::time::millis
- hw::board::red_v::time::sleep_millis
- hw::board::red_v::time::timer_intr
- hw::board::red_v::trap_vec
- hw::board::teensy_30::digital::digital_read
- hw::board::teensy_30::digital::digital_write
- hw::board::teensy_30::digital::pin_mode
- hw::board::teensy_30::digital::pin_op
- hw::board::teensy_30::digital::port_a
- hw::board::teensy_30::digital::port_b
- hw::board::teensy_30::digital::port_c
- hw::board::teensy_30::digital::port_d
- hw::board::teensy_30::digital::port_e
- hw::board::teensy_30::init
- hw::board::teensy_30::io::serial_1
- hw::board::teensy_30::io::serial_1_intr
- hw::board::teensy_30::io::serial_2
- hw::board::teensy_30::io::serial_2_intr
- hw::board::teensy_30::io::serial_3
- hw::board::teensy_30::io::serial_3_intr
- hw::board::teensy_30::set_clock
- hw::board::teensy_30::start
- hw::board::teensy_32::digital::digital_read
- hw::board::teensy_32::digital::digital_write
- hw::board::teensy_32::digital::pin_mode
- hw::board::teensy_32::digital::pin_op
- hw::board::teensy_32::digital::port_a
- hw::board::teensy_32::digital::port_b
- hw::board::teensy_32::digital::port_c
- hw::board::teensy_32::digital::port_d
- hw::board::teensy_32::digital::port_e
- hw::board::teensy_32::init
- hw::board::teensy_32::io::serial_1
- hw::board::teensy_32::io::serial_1_intr
- hw::board::teensy_32::io::serial_2
- hw::board::teensy_32::io::serial_2_intr
- hw::board::teensy_32::io::serial_3
- hw::board::teensy_32::io::serial_3_intr
- hw::board::teensy_32::set_clock
- hw::board::teensy_32::start
- hw::board::teensy_35::digital::digital_read
- hw::board::teensy_35::digital::digital_write
- hw::board::teensy_35::digital::pin_mode
- hw::board::teensy_35::digital::pin_op
- hw::board::teensy_35::digital::port_a
- hw::board::teensy_35::digital::port_b
- hw::board::teensy_35::digital::port_c
- hw::board::teensy_35::digital::port_d
- hw::board::teensy_35::digital::port_e
- hw::board::teensy_35::init
- hw::board::teensy_35::io::serial_1
- hw::board::teensy_35::io::serial_1_intr
- hw::board::teensy_35::io::serial_2
- hw::board::teensy_35::io::serial_2_intr
- hw::board::teensy_35::io::serial_3
- hw::board::teensy_35::io::serial_3_intr
- hw::board::teensy_35::io::serial_4
- hw::board::teensy_35::io::serial_4_intr
- hw::board::teensy_35::io::serial_5
- hw::board::teensy_35::io::serial_5_intr
- hw::board::teensy_35::io::serial_6
- hw::board::teensy_35::io::serial_6_intr
- hw::board::teensy_35::set_clock
- hw::board::teensy_35::start
- hw::board::teensy_36::digital::digital_read
- hw::board::teensy_36::digital::digital_write
- hw::board::teensy_36::digital::pin_mode
- hw::board::teensy_36::digital::pin_op
- hw::board::teensy_36::digital::port_a
- hw::board::teensy_36::digital::port_b
- hw::board::teensy_36::digital::port_c
- hw::board::teensy_36::digital::port_d
- hw::board::teensy_36::digital::port_e
- hw::board::teensy_36::init
- hw::board::teensy_36::io::serial_1
- hw::board::teensy_36::io::serial_1_intr
- hw::board::teensy_36::io::serial_2
- hw::board::teensy_36::io::serial_2_intr
- hw::board::teensy_36::io::serial_3
- hw::board::teensy_36::io::serial_3_intr
- hw::board::teensy_36::io::serial_4
- hw::board::teensy_36::io::serial_4_intr
- hw::board::teensy_36::io::serial_5
- hw::board::teensy_36::io::serial_5_intr
- hw::board::teensy_36::set_clock
- hw::board::teensy_36::start
- hw::board::teensy_common::time::millis
- hw::board::teensy_common::time::sleep_millis
- hw::board::teensy_common::time::systick_intr
- hw::board::teensy_lc::digital::digital_read
- hw::board::teensy_lc::digital::digital_write
- hw::board::teensy_lc::digital::pin_mode
- hw::board::teensy_lc::digital::pin_op
- hw::board::teensy_lc::digital::port_a
- hw::board::teensy_lc::digital::port_b
- hw::board::teensy_lc::digital::port_c
- hw::board::teensy_lc::digital::port_d
- hw::board::teensy_lc::digital::port_e
- hw::board::teensy_lc::init
- hw::board::teensy_lc::io::serial_1
- hw::board::teensy_lc::io::serial_1_intr
- hw::board::teensy_lc::io::serial_2
- hw::board::teensy_lc::io::serial_2_intr
- hw::board::teensy_lc::io::serial_3
- hw::board::teensy_lc::io::serial_3_intr
- hw::board::teensy_lc::set_clock
- hw::board::teensy_lc::start
- io::pc_serial
- io::serial_1
- io::serial_2
- io::serial_3
- io::serial_4
- io::serial_5
- io::serial_6
- sync::enable_interrupts
- sync::without_interrupts
- time::millis
- time::sleep_millis
Typedefs
- hw::board::red_v::io::Serial1Rx
- hw::board::red_v::io::Serial1Tx
- hw::board::red_v::io::Serial2Rx
- hw::board::red_v::io::Serial2Tx
- hw::board::teensy_30::io::Serial1Rx
- hw::board::teensy_30::io::Serial1Tx
- hw::board::teensy_30::io::Serial2Rx
- hw::board::teensy_30::io::Serial2Tx
- hw::board::teensy_30::io::Serial3Rx
- hw::board::teensy_30::io::Serial3Tx
- hw::board::teensy_32::io::Serial1Rx
- hw::board::teensy_32::io::Serial1Tx
- hw::board::teensy_32::io::Serial2Rx
- hw::board::teensy_32::io::Serial2Tx
- hw::board::teensy_32::io::Serial3Rx
- hw::board::teensy_32::io::Serial3Tx
- hw::board::teensy_35::io::Serial1Rx
- hw::board::teensy_35::io::Serial1Tx
- hw::board::teensy_35::io::Serial2Rx
- hw::board::teensy_35::io::Serial2Tx
- hw::board::teensy_35::io::Serial3Rx
- hw::board::teensy_35::io::Serial3Tx
- hw::board::teensy_35::io::Serial4Rx
- hw::board::teensy_35::io::Serial4Tx
- hw::board::teensy_35::io::Serial5Rx
- hw::board::teensy_35::io::Serial5Tx
- hw::board::teensy_35::io::Serial6Rx
- hw::board::teensy_35::io::Serial6Tx
- hw::board::teensy_36::io::Serial1Rx
- hw::board::teensy_36::io::Serial1Tx
- hw::board::teensy_36::io::Serial2Rx
- hw::board::teensy_36::io::Serial2Tx
- hw::board::teensy_36::io::Serial3Rx
- hw::board::teensy_36::io::Serial3Tx
- hw::board::teensy_36::io::Serial4Rx
- hw::board::teensy_36::io::Serial4Tx
- hw::board::teensy_36::io::Serial5Rx
- hw::board::teensy_36::io::Serial5Tx
- hw::board::teensy_lc::io::Serial1Rx
- hw::board::teensy_lc::io::Serial1Tx
- hw::board::teensy_lc::io::Serial2Rx
- hw::board::teensy_lc::io::Serial2Tx
- hw::board::teensy_lc::io::Serial3Rx
- hw::board::teensy_lc::io::Serial3Tx
- hw::mcu::kinetis::mk20dx128::Clock
- hw::mcu::kinetis::mk20dx128::Mcg
- hw::mcu::kinetis::mk20dx128::Pin
- hw::mcu::kinetis::mk20dx128::Port
- hw::mcu::kinetis::mk20dx128::Sim
- hw::mcu::kinetis::mk20dx128::Uart
- hw::mcu::kinetis::mk20dx256::Clock
- hw::mcu::kinetis::mk20dx256::Mcg
- hw::mcu::kinetis::mk20dx256::Pin
- hw::mcu::kinetis::mk20dx256::Port
- hw::mcu::kinetis::mk20dx256::Sim
- hw::mcu::kinetis::mk20dx256::Uart
- hw::mcu::kinetis::mk64fx512::Clock
- hw::mcu::kinetis::mk64fx512::Mcg
- hw::mcu::kinetis::mk64fx512::Pin
- hw::mcu::kinetis::mk64fx512::Port
- hw::mcu::kinetis::mk64fx512::Sim
- hw::mcu::kinetis::mk64fx512::Uart
- hw::mcu::kinetis::mk66fx1m0::Clock
- hw::mcu::kinetis::mk66fx1m0::Mcg
- hw::mcu::kinetis::mk66fx1m0::Pin
- hw::mcu::kinetis::mk66fx1m0::Port
- hw::mcu::kinetis::mk66fx1m0::Sim
- hw::mcu::kinetis::mk66fx1m0::Smc
- hw::mcu::kinetis::mk66fx1m0::Uart
- hw::mcu::kinetis::mkl26z64::Clock
- hw::mcu::kinetis::mkl26z64::Mcg
- hw::mcu::kinetis::mkl26z64::Pin
- hw::mcu::kinetis::mkl26z64::Port
- hw::mcu::kinetis::mkl26z64::Sim
- hw::mcu::kinetis::mkl26z64::Uart
- hw::mcu::sifive::fe310g002::Gpio
- hw::mcu::sifive::fe310g002::Pin
- hw::mcu::sifive::fe310g002::Prci
- hw::mcu::sifive::fe310g002::Spi
- hw::mcu::sifive::fe310g002::Uart
Statics
- hw::board::teensy_30::ARM_EXCEPTIONS
- hw::board::teensy_30::INTERRUPTS
- hw::board::teensy_32::ARM_EXCEPTIONS
- hw::board::teensy_32::INTERRUPTS
- hw::board::teensy_35::ARM_EXCEPTIONS
- hw::board::teensy_35::INTERRUPTS
- hw::board::teensy_36::ARM_EXCEPTIONS
- hw::board::teensy_36::INTERRUPTS
- hw::board::teensy_common::FLASH_CONFIGURATION
- hw::board::teensy_lc::ARM_EXCEPTIONS
- hw::board::teensy_lc::INTERRUPTS